Law with International Law and Development

LLM Law with International Law and Development gives you the opportunity to focus on the operation and relationship of the systems of public international law and international economic law in the post-colonial context.

Degree Overview

It will equip you with a solid conceptual understanding of these systems and, whether you are from a law or non-law background, it will enable you to engage with questions of international justice.

Our teaching is underpinned by legal, critical, policy, social sciences and humanities-oriented perspectives. You can look forward to a stimulating learning environment, alongside others with diverse backgrounds and professional experiences. Our students include those with pre-existing knowledge or experience of law, and those with a desire to pursue a specialism in this area.
